InvenTrust Properties Free Cash Flow (FCF) History (IVT)

InvenTrust Properties reported $182.1M in free cash flow for fiscal 2015, a decrease of 43.25% from the previous fiscal year, with a free cash flow margin of 70.70%.

InvenTrust Properties free cash flow by year

InvenTrust Properties annual free cash flow

Fiscal yearPeriod endedFree cash flowChangeGrowthFCF margin
20152015-12-31$182.1M−$138.8M−43.25%+70.70%
20142014-12-31$321.0M−$35.2M−9.89%+113.53%
20132013-12-31$356.2M−$11.4M−3.10%+78.06%
20122012-12-31$367.6M$53.0M+16.86%+40.41%
20112011-12-31$314.5M+34.18%

InvenTrust Properties free cash flow growth trends

InvenTrust Properties's latest reported quarter, Q1 2020, generated $16.6M in free cash flow, a decrease of 62.79% year over year.

What free cash flow means

Free cash flow is the cash a company generates from operations after capital expenditures. Positive FCF can fund dividends, buybacks, debt repayment, or reinvestment; negative FCF means capital spending exceeded operating cash flow for that period.

How free cash flow is calculated

TickerStat calculates free cash flow as SEC-reported operating cash flow minus capital expenditures. FCF margin equals free cash flow divided by revenue. Fiscal periods can differ from calendar years, so the tables include exact period-end dates.
